首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

满足条件后,如何删除列表中对象的实例?

满足条件后,如何删除列表中对象的实例,可以通过以下步骤实现:

  1. 遍历列表:使用循环结构遍历列表中的每个对象。
  2. 判断条件:对于每个对象,使用条件语句判断是否满足删除条件。
  3. 删除对象:如果满足删除条件,使用列表的删除操作将该对象从列表中移除。
  4. 继续遍历:继续遍历列表中的下一个对象,直到遍历完所有对象。

以下是一个示例代码,演示如何删除列表中满足条件的对象实例:

代码语言:python
代码运行次数:0
复制
# 假设有一个存储对象的列表
object_list = [obj1, obj2, obj3, obj4, obj5]

# 遍历列表并删除满足条件的对象
for obj in object_list:
    if obj.satisfies_condition():  # 判断对象是否满足删除条件
        object_list.remove(obj)  # 从列表中删除对象

# 打印删除后的列表
print(object_list)

在上述示例中,satisfies_condition() 是一个用于判断对象是否满足删除条件的方法。根据具体的业务逻辑,你可以自定义这个方法来判断对象是否满足删除条件。

请注意,删除对象时要小心处理索引和循环的问题,以避免出现意外的结果或错误。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券